The influence of instructor support, family support and psychological capital on the well-being of postgraduate students: a moderated mediation model

posted on 2017-01-01, 00:00 authored by Ingrid Nielsen, Alexander Newman, R Smyth, G Hirst, B HeilemannThe influence of instructor support, family support and psychological capital (PsyCap) on the subjective well-being of postgraduate business students, including whether PsyCap mediates the proposed support – well-being relationship were examined in this study. It was further investigated whether family support moderates this proposed mediated relationship. Direct positive relationships between instructor support and well-being, and between PsyCap and well-being were found. It was also found that PsyCap mediates the instructor support – well-being relationship. Finally, it was found that family support moderates this mediated relationship in such a way that the relationship is stronger among students with lower levels of family support.
